Josh Thomas is a defensive end for the Indianapolis Colts. He is number 91 and is 6'5 and 271 pounds.

The Indianapolis Colts have re-signed defensive end Josh Thomas and waived running back Mike Hart. The moves were announced Tuesday. Thomas is a six-year veteran out of Syracuse who appeared in one game with the Colts so far this season, recording two tackles against Houston on Nov. 6. Thomas also spent 2004-08 with the team after initially signing as a free agent.

Indianapolis Colts defensive end Dwight Freeney is inactive for Sunday's game in Houston with an abdominal injury. Colts defensive back Kelvin Hayden (knee) and wide receiver Anthony Gonzalez (knee) join Freeney on the inactive list. Raheem Brock is set to start for Freeney. The Colts also signed defensive end Josh Thomas this week.
